The Ultimate Buying Guide: Choosing a Professional Mechanic Tool Set
Buying a professional tool set is a big step for any mechanic. You need tools that last for years and handle tough jobs. A good set makes your work faster and safer. Use this guide to pick the best kit for your garage.
1. Key Features to Look For
A great tool set should have variety. Look for a mix of socket sizes, ratchets, and wrenches. A sturdy case is also important. It keeps your tools organized and prevents loss. Check for quick-release buttons on ratchets. These allow you to change sockets with one hand. Also, look for clear size markings on every tool. This saves you time when you are working on a deadline.
2. Important Materials
Material quality defines how long a tool lasts. Most professional tools use Chrome Vanadium steel. This metal is very strong and resists bending. Some high-end tools use Chrome Molybdenum steel. This material handles high impact better than others. Always look for a polished chrome finish. This coating stops rust and makes the tools easy to wipe clean after a greasy job.
3.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Precision matters. High-quality tools fit snugly onto bolts. A poor-quality tool will slip and round off the edges of a bolt. This makes a simple repair very difficult. Look for a “fine-tooth” ratchet. A ratchet with more teeth needs less room to swing. This helps you work in tight engine spaces. Avoid sets with too many plastic parts. Plastic handles often break under heavy pressure.
4. User Experience and Use Cases
Think about how you will use the set. Do you fix cars at home, or do you work in a busy shop? A home mechanic might need a medium-sized set with basic tools. A professional mechanic needs a larger set with specialized adapters and deep-well sockets. Comfort is also key. Ergonomic handles reduce hand fatigue during long days. A good tool set should feel balanced and solid in your grip.
Frequently Asked Questions
- Q: How many pieces do I really need?
A: Start with 100 to 150 pieces. This covers most common repairs. You can add specialized tools later.
- Q: Should I buy metric or SAE?
A: Buy both. Most modern cars use metric, but older cars and some machinery use SAE. A complete set usually includes both.
- Q: Is a lifetime warranty important?
A: Yes. Professional tools face heavy stress. A lifetime warranty means the company stands behind the quality of the steel.
- Q: How do I prevent rust on my tools?
A: Keep them dry and clean. Wipe them with an oily rag after each use. Store them in a cool, dry place.
- Q: Does the weight of the tool matter?
A: Yes. Heavier tools usually contain more metal and are more durable. However, they should not be too heavy to carry comfortably.
- Q: What are deep-well sockets for?
A: They are for bolts that stick out far. They reach nuts that are hidden deep inside an engine bay.
- Q: Can I use impact sockets on a hand ratchet?
A: Yes, you can. But impact sockets are heavier and thicker. Standard sockets are better for hand tools because they are lighter.
- Q: How do I know if a ratchet is high quality?
A: Listen to the “click.” A high-quality ratchet has a smooth, crisp sound. It should not feel loose or wobbly.
- Q: Should I buy a set with a plastic case or a metal chest?
A: A plastic case is great for portability. A metal chest is better for a permanent spot in your workshop.
- Q: How do I organize my tools?
A: Use foam organizers or plastic trays. Keeping everything in its place saves time and prevents frustration.
